The median home value in Chloride, AZ is $70,000. This is lower than the county median home value of $228,600. The national median home value is $219,700. The average price of homes sold in Chloride, AZ is $70,000. Approximately 68.44% of Chloride homes are owned, compared to 2.67% rented, while 28.89% are vacant. Chloride, Arizona has a population of 297. Chloride is less family-centric than the surrounding county with 0% of the households containing married families with children. The county average for households married with children is 18.45%.
The median household income in Chloride, Arizona is $23,750. The median household income for the surrounding county is $41,567 compared to the national median of $57,652. The median age of people living in Chloride is 68.6 years.
The average high temperature in July is 97.2 degrees, with an average low temperature in January of 31.3 degrees. The average rainfall is approximately 7.5 inches per year, with 0 inches of snow per year.
